Yes. St. Xavier's College, Ranchi is a Christian college, which means that it has reserved a certain percentage of BSc seats for Christian candidates. However, the majority of seats are open to students from all communities based on merit and state reservation rules. To apply for the minority seats, applicants still need to meet basic eligibility criteria to claim a seat under this specific St. Xavier's quota.

Netaji Subhas University is a private university which is recognised by UGC and located in Jamshedpur. The university offers several undergraduate, postgraduate, doctoral and Diploma courses. Admissions to all the courses are either merit-based or entrance-based. Netaji Subhas University does not accept direct admissions. However, students may reach out to the admission department of Netaji Subhas University for information about admissions through the management quota.
